N-3-oxo-octanoyl-L-Homoserine lactone is a valuable chemical compound commonly utilized in chemical synthesis applications. This compound belongs to the class of molecules known as N-acyl homoserine lactones (AHLs), which are widely employed in the study of quorum sensing in bacteria.In chemical synthesis, N-3-oxo-octanoyl-L-Homoserine lactone serves as a key starting material or intermediate for the preparation of various functionalized molecules.
